The visa stamp remains valid until its expiration date, unless you go out of status (in which case it is automatically cancelled). With an approved I-140, you'll be able to keep extending your H-1B eligibility, but every time your existing visa stamp expires, you will need to get a new one the next time you plan on re-entering the US.
